**CMS系统开发与内容管理系统实战**,CMS系统开发是构建信息高效管理平台的关键,该系统不仅保障数据安全、优化内容发布流程,还为用户提供个性化内容管理体验,实战中,灵活多变的架构设计、高效的数据库选择以及安全可靠的技术保障是成功实施CMS系统的核心,通过深入研究CMS系统的各项功能,结合企业实际需求,我们打造了一个功能全面、操作简便、扩展性强的CMS系统,为企业信息管理带来了革命性的改变。
在当今的数字化时代,信息传播的速度和广度达到了前所未有的水平,企业要想在这场信息战中脱颖而出,就需要有一个高效、便捷且易于管理的内容管理系统(CMS),本文将深入探讨CMS系统开发的核心理念、实践步骤及实战案例,以期为相关开发者提供有益的参考。
CMS系统开发核心理念
-
模块化设计:CMS系统应采用模块化设计思想,将不同功能模块分离,便于后期维护与扩展。
-
易用性:CMS应具备友好的用户界面和简洁的操作流程,降低用户学习成本。
-
扩展性:系统应具备良好的扩展性,能够支持第三方插件和扩展功能的集成。
-
安全性:在数据存储和传输过程中,CMS应采取严格的安全措施,保障企业信息安全。
CMS系统实战开发步骤
-
需求分析:首先需深入了解企业业务需求和流程,为系统设计提供有力支持。
-
系统设计:基于需求分析结果,进行系统架构设计、数据库设计以及用户界面设计等。
-
编码实现:按照设计文档,进行系统各功能模块的编码实现。
-
测试与优化:在开发完成后,进行系统的单元测试、集成测试以及性能优化等工作。
-
部署上线:将系统部署到生产环境,并进行监控和维护。
CMS系统实战案例分享
以某企业官网建设为例,详细介绍CMS系统的开发过程,在该项目中,我们采用了敏捷开发方法论,分阶段完成了系统设计、编码实现、测试与优化以及部署上线等任务,在系统开发过程中,我们特别注重用户体验和安全性,通过采用响应式设计,确保了网站在不同设备和屏幕尺寸上的良好显示效果;对用户输入进行了严格的验证和过滤,有效防止了XSS和SQL注入等安全风险。
CMS系统开发趋势预测
随着云计算、大数据和人工智能等技术的不断发展,CMS系统开发也将呈现以下趋势:
-
智能化管理:借助AI技术,CMS将实现更智能的内容推荐、优化和审核等功能。
-
移动优先:随着移动设备的普及,CMS将更加注重移动端的用户体验和性能优化。
-
社交化分享:通过集成社交媒体分享功能,CMS将帮助用户更方便地将内容分享到各大平台。
-
开放与合作:面对日益激烈的市场竞争,CMS将积极寻求与合作伙伴的协同创新与合作共赢。
CMS系统开发作为企业信息化建设的重要一环,其重要性不言而喻,本文从CMS系统开发的核心理念出发,结合实战案例分析了CMS系统开发的完整流程及未来发展趋势,希望能为相关从业者提供有价值的参考信息。